1.

FLASHCARD QUESTION

Front

What is an independent clause?

Back

An independent clause is a group of words that can stand alone as a complete sentence.

2.

FLASHCARD QUESTION

Front

Can abbreviations be used frequently in essays?

Back

No, abbreviations can be confusing unless they are explained.

3.

FLASHCARD QUESTION

Front

What are some ways to fix run-on sentences?

Back

You can fix run-on sentences by inserting a comma and a FANBOY, inserting a semicolon, or inserting a period.

4.

FLASHCARD QUESTION

Front

What must every sentence have?

Back

Every sentence must have a subject, a verb, and a full thought.

6.

FLASHCARD QUESTION

Front

What is a subject in a sentence?

Back

The subject is the part of a sentence that tells who or what the sentence is about.

7.

FLASHCARD QUESTION

Front

What is a verb in a sentence?

Back

A verb is a word that describes an action or a state of being.
